/* CSS Document */
body{ margin:0px; font-family:verdana, Arial, Helvetica, sans-serif; font-size:12px; color:#666666; text-align:left; font-weight: lighter;}
#shoutloud{ position:relative; width:800px; height:730px; background-color:#FFFFFF; border:#b4c857 thin solid; margin-top:5px; border-width:1px; margin-bottom:5px;}
#shoutloudind{ position:relative; width:800px; height:770px; background-color:#FFFFFF; border:#b4c857 thin solid; margin-top:5px; border-width:1px; margin-bottom:5px;}
#flash{ position: absolute; top: 60px; left:0px; width:800px; height:120px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}
#number{ position: absolute; top: 362px; left:0px; width:800px; height:120px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}
#logo{ float:left; width:300px;}
#menu{ width: 450px; height:60px; float:right; background-image:url(images/menu_bg.gif); background-position:right; background-repeat:no-repeat;}
#menupro{ width: 450px; height:60px; float:right; background-image:url(images/menu_product.jpg); background-position:right; background-repeat:no-repeat;}
#text{ position: absolute; top:-18px; left:444px; width:385px;}
#home{ position:absolute; top:37px; left:32px; z-index:3}
#about{ position: absolute; top: 37px; left:115px; z-index:4}
#product{ position:absolute; top:37px; left:206px; z-index:5}
#contact{ position: absolute; top:37px; left:299px; z-index:6}
#content{ position:absolute; top:192px; left:0px; width:800px;}
#holding{ position: absolute; top: 60px; left:0px; width:800px; height:268px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}

/*broadband*/
#broadloud{ position:relative; width:800px; height:1420px; background-color:#FFFFFF; border:#b4c857 thin solid; margin-top:5px; border-width:1px;}
#contentbroad{
	position:absolute;
	top:192px;
	left:0px;
	width:800px;
	height: 543px;
}
#numberbroad{ position: absolute; top: 1030px; left:3px; width:800px; height:120px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}

/*directory*/
#louddirect{ position:relative; width:800px; height:825px; background-color:#FFFFFF; border:#b4c857 thin solid; margin-top:5px; border-width:1px;}
#contentdirect{
	position:absolute;
	top:192px;
	left:0px;
	width:800px;
	height: 619px;
}
#numberdirect{ position: absolute; top: 452px; left:3px; width:800px; height:120px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}

/*it*/
#loudit{ position:relative; width:800px; height:1545px; background-color:#FFFFFF; border:#b4c857 thin solid; margin-top:5px; border-width:1px;}
#contentit{
	position:absolute;
	top:192px;
	left:0px;
	width:800px;
	height: 1334px;
}
#numberit{ position: absolute; top: 1152px; left:3px; width:800px; height:120px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}

/*large Business*/
#loudlarge{ position:relative; width:800px; height:1120px; margin-bottom:6px; background-color:#FFFFFF; border:#b4c857 thin solid; margin-top:5px; border-width:1px;}
#contentlarge{
	position:absolute;
	top:192px;
	left:0px;
	width:800px;
	height: 904px;
}
#numberlarge{ position: absolute; top: 749px; left:1px; width:800px; height:120px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}

/*small Business*/
#loudsmall{ position:relative; width:800px; height:2020px; background-color:#FFFFFF; border:#b4c857 thin solid; margin-top:5px; border-width:1px;}
#contentsmall{
	position:absolute;
	top:192px;
	left:0px;
	width:800px;
	height: 998px;
}
#numbersmall{ position: absolute; top: 747px; left:1px; width:800px; height:120px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}


/*Contact us*/
#contactform{ position: absolute; top: 69px; left:30px; width:297px; height:293px; background-image:url(images/lips.jpg); background-repeat:no-repeat;}
#menuc{ width: 450px; height:60px; float:right; background-image:url(images/bubble_contact.jpg); background-position:right; background-repeat:no-repeat;}

#contactform2{ position: absolute; top: 71px; right:15px; width:371px; height:292px; background-image:url(images/contact.gif); background-repeat:no-repeat;}

/*About us*/
#menua{ width: 450px; height:60px; float:right; background-image:url(images/menu_about.jpg); background-position:right; background-repeat:no-repeat;}
#world{ position: absolute; top: 2px; right:9px; width:246px; height:241px;}
#text2{ position: absolute; top: 61px; left:162px; width:322px; height:107px; text-align:left; z-index:100;}
#numberabout{ position: absolute; top: 380px; left:0px; width:800px; height:120px; background-image:url(images/bg.jpg); background-repeat: no-repeat;}
/*testimonial*/
#menunone{ width: 450px; height:60px; float:right; background-image:url(images/none.jpg); background-position:right; background-repeat:no-repeat;}
/*class*/
.menu{ font-family:Arial, Verdana, Helvetica, sans-serif; color:#000000; text-decoration:none;}
a.menu.link{ font-family:Arial, Verdana, Helvetica, sans-serif; color:#000000; text-decoration:none;}
a.menu.visited{ font-family:Arial, Verdana, Helvetica, sans-serif; color:#000000; text-decoration:none;}
a.menu.hover{ font-family:Arial, Verdana, Helvetica, sans-serif; color:#000000; text-decoration:underline;}
a.menu.active{ font-family:Arial, Verdana, Helvetica, sans-serif; color:#000000; text-decoration:none;}
